    Sammanfattning : This study investigated the associations between IL-4 -590 C/T and IL-10 -1087 A/G polymorphisms and malariometric indexes in the Fulani and the Dogon ethnic groups living in sympatry in Mali and differing in susceptibility to malaria. The correlations between antibodies level and parasitological data as well as splenomegaly were assessed. LÄS MER

    Sammanfattning : The protozoan parasite Giardia lamblia is a major cause of diarrhoea in humans and other mammals. Infection starts by ingestion of infectious cysts that excyst in the upper part of the small intestine and attach to intestinal epithelial cells. LÄS MER
